Ответ на этот вопрос интересен, потому что адаптивность выпадающего меню для мобильных устройств является важной частью создания удобного и функционального мобильного интерфейса. С учетом того, что все больше пользователей используют мобильные устройства для доступа к интернету, необходимо уметь адаптировать свой сайт или приложение под различные размеры экранов и устройств. Кроме того, существует множество различных способов реализации адаптивного выпадающего меню, и каждый из них может иметь свои преимущества и недостатки, поэтому ответ на этот вопрос может быть полезен для выбора наиболее подходящего решения для конкретного проекта.
1. Использовать медиа-запросы
Медиа-запросы позволяют задать различные стили для разных устройств и экранов. Для адаптивного выпадающего меню можно использовать медиа-запросы для изменения размеров и расположения элементов при различных разрешениях экрана.
2. Использовать flexbox или grid
Flexbox и grid позволяют легко управлять расположением элементов на странице и создавать адаптивные макеты. Используя эти технологии, можно создать меню, которое будет адаптироваться под различные размеры экрана.
3. Использовать JavaScript
С помощью JavaScript можно добавить функциональность для скрытия и отображения выпадающего меню при нажатии на кнопку или иконку. Также можно использовать JavaScript для изменения стилей меню при изменении размеров экрана.
4. Использовать готовые решения
Существует множество готовых решений для адаптивных выпадающих меню, которые можно найти в интернете. Например, Bootstrap и Foundation предоставляют готовые компоненты для создания адаптивных меню.
5. Тестирование на различных устройствах
Важно протестировать адаптивность меню на различных устройствах, чтобы убедиться, что оно выглядит и функционирует должным образом на всех устройствах. Используйте инструменты разработчика браузера для проверки меню на различных разрешениях экрана.